Market Commentary - Mid-Session

NIFTY stays slightly lower after falling in the previous session
07-Sep-2026, 12:30

The key equity barometers traded with minor losses in morning trades. Nifty moved in a range of 23890-23758. Nifty Pharma, Nifty Healthcare Index and Nifty Auto shares gained, while Nifty Media and Nifty IT shares declined.


NIFTY edged lower 0.54% in last session and plunged 2.91% over last one-week.


At 12:15 IST, the barometer index, the S&P BSE Sensex, inched down 446.96 points or 0.58% to 76,068.47. The Nifty 50 index posted modest losses of 110.60 points or 0.46% to 23,787.10.


The broader market performed better than frontline indices. The BSE 150 MidCap Index moved lower by 0.57% and the BSE 250 SmallCap Index posted modest gains of 0.05%.


The market breadth was fragile. On the BSE, 2257 shares rose and 2715 shares retreated. A total of 278 shares were unchanged.


Nifty Pharma index added 0.57% to 26629. The index has posted modest losses of 0.45% in last one month and posted strong gains of 20.82% over last one year. Wockhardt, climbing 6.16%, led the gainers followed by Zydus Lifesci., adding 3.47% and Piramal Pharma, edging up 2.19%, respectively. Out of 20 index constituents, 12 are reporting gains today.


Nifty Healthcare Index index moved higher by 0.42% to 16477. The index has drifted lower by 2.02% in last one month and advanced 13.23% over last one year. Zydus Lifesci., inching higher 3.47%, led the gainers followed by Piramal Pharma, up 2.19% and Divi's Lab., gaining 1.63%, respectively. Out of 20 index constituents, 11 are reporting gains today.


Nifty Media index shed 2.80%. The index has edged lower 2.19% in last one month and posted modest losses of 2.83% over last one year. PVR Inox, moving down 6.49%, led the losers followed by Zee Entertainmen, moving lower 5.46% and Sun TV Network, edging lower 2.97%, respectively. Out of 10 index constituents, 7 are reporting loss today.


Asian markets climbed on Monday. China’s Shanghai composite is modestly higher by 0.10%, Hong Kong’s Hang Seng is lower by 0.72%. Japan’s Nikkei 225 is substantially higher by 2.12%.


In Europe, German DAX eased 0.20%, UK’s FTSE 100 remained flat and French CAC drifted lower 0.09%.


In Commodities, MCX Crude oil advanced 1.74% to trade at Rs 8,567 per barrel.
